Description of 2018 Bons Ares Branco

2018 Bons Ares Branco (Sauvignon Blanc)

TASTING NOTES:

  • View: clean, transparent and golden.
  • Nose: scent of flowers and tropical fruits (papaya, pineapple, mango), fresher and more penetrating, like straw and citrus notes.
  • Mouth: quite expressive, thick, with a fresh acidity and lasting elegance.

APPELLATION: Douro.

GRAPES: traditional grapes of the Douro and Sauvignon Blanc.

PREPARATION: grapes harvested in small boxes and immediately cooled for 12 hours of contact with the skins in the center of Quinta dos Bons vinification of Ares. Subsequently, grapes subjected to a second selection on the reception center before falling by gravity to the press, where light pressing cycles are used. clean juice fermented at low temperatures to retain maximum flavor.

PAIRING: creams and soups, seafood dishes, oysters, clams, mejilones steamed, smoked and marinated fish (ceviche).

RIGHT SERVING TEMPERATURE: 11-13ºC

ALCOHOL: 13.5%

The Winery

Ramos Pinto

Ramos Pinto

Founded by Adriano Ramos Pinto in 1880, Casa Ramos Pinto rapidly became noted, at the time, for its innovative and enterprising strategy. Associated with quality bottled wines, it began operating on the Brazilian market in the early 20th century and quickly became responsible for half of the wine exported to South America, whilst it was still conquering generations of loyal customers in Portugal and Europe. These were the natural results of a forward thinking strategy, based on the modernisation of selection, batching and ageing circuits, the continuous wine research and the special care which Adriano Ramos Pinto devoted to the packaging and promotion of his wines.
